    I have had 2. Find out if you can get an "OPEN SYSTEM" MRI. You don't have to go in the tube. I have had BOTH kinds and found the Open System type to be a walk in the park.

    They generally last about 45 mins... Too damn long to be in a tube!

    my father takes them every other week it seems now.

    His last about 45 mins in the tube. They should ask you if you are claustrophobic and when they tell you, they'll most likely knock you out for it. If they just give you something to take the edge off of your worry, they'll also give you some headphones to listen to.

    It is also rather loud in them. That's mainly why they give you the headphones.

    But yeah, if you are worried that you'll freak out, just warn them before hand and take the snooze.

    edit -- Dad says they'll also inject you with something before they start.

    Unless you're clausterphobic it's not a big deal at all, the hardest thing is remaining still for 30 minutes to an hour.

    Oh yeah, and it's pretty boring in there, even with all the neat clicking and banging noises the thing makes.
